Regular Season Round 30: Kobrat - Vilpas 84-107
Date: February 1, 2020
There was no surprise in Lapua where 11th ranked Kobrat (8-21) was crushed by second ranked Vilpas (23-6) 107-84 on Saturday. The game was mostly controlled by Vilpas. Kobrat managed to win second period 26-21. But it was not enough to take a lead and get a victory that evening. They made 18-of-19 free shots (94.7 percent) during the game. Vilpas shot the lights out from three sinking 17 long-distance shots on high 54.8 percentage. The game was also dominated by American players. Swingman Tim Coleman (196-95, college: NJIT) had a double-double by scoring 29 points, 12 rebounds and 6 assists to lead the charge for the winners and guard Tobin Carberry (193-91, college: LIU Post, agency: HMS) chipped in 17 points, 5 rebounds and 5 assists during the contest. Carberry is a former Eurobasket Summer League player, which is considered top international summer league in the market. The best for the losing side was forward Jordan Capps (201-95, college: SE Louisiana) with 17 points and 6 rebounds and guard Brandon Boggs (198-92, college: W.Carolina, agency: Mansfield and Associates) scored 20 points. Five Vilpas and four Kobrat players scored in double figures. Vilpas have a solid three-game winning streak. They maintain second position with 23-6 record behind leader Seagulls. Kobrat lost fifth consecutive game. They keep the eleventh place with 21 games lost. Both teams do not play next round, which will be an opportunity for some rest.
